JOHNSON CITY, Tenn. (WJHL) — The Tennessee Bureau of Investigation (TBI) has announced the arrest of four individuals linked to two Johnson City businesses on charges related to prostitution.
The TBI’s Human Trafficking Unit, alongside the Johnson City Police Department’s Special Victims Unit, initiated an investigation into Mi Mi’s Foot Massage, located at 508 Princeton Road, and Aroma Therapy Spa, situated at 111 Broyles Drive, following a report alleging potential human trafficking and other unlawful activities.
According to the TBI, the investigation led to the arrest of:
- Hanmei Zhao, 56 – Impersonation of a Licensed Professional, Massage or Exposure of Erogenous Area, and Prostitution. Bond: $7,000
- Chunhua Wang, 45 – Impersonation of a Licensed Professional, Massage or Exposure of Erogenous, and Prostitution. Bond: $7,000
- Tang Yingping, 62 – Impersonation of a Licensed Professional, Massage or Exposure of Erogenous Area, and Prostitution. Bond: $7,000
- Manmei Wang, 56 – Impersonation of a Licensed Professional and Promoting Prostitution. Bond: $6,000
The TBI said the investigation remains active and ongoing.
